About

Dr Bandar Al-Ghamdi is a Consultant Cardiologist and Electrophysiologist dedicated to providing comprehensive care for patients with a wide range of heart conditions. He is committed to delivering a high standard of patient-focused care, utilising advanced diagnostic techniques to ensure accurate assessments and develop personalised treatment plans.
His clinical practice focuses on the management of heart rhythm disorders and other complex cardiac issues. Dr Al-Ghamdi has a particular interest in interventional procedures, including cardiac catheterisation and transcatheter valve replacement. He is also proficient in various forms of cardiac imaging and the management of conditions such as coronary artery disease, cardiomyopathy, and hypertension.
Dr Al-Ghamdi obtained a Bachelor of Medicine and Surgery before completing specialised fellowships in Adult Cardiology and Therapeutic Cardiac Catheterisation. He is a Fellow of the American College of Cardiology (FACC), a Fellow of the European Society of Cardiology (FESC), and a Fellow of the Heart Rhythm Society (FHRS).
